Product Description
Lyotard's most popular pedal was named after Marcel Berthet, the three-time holder of the Hour Record. The pedals were produced from the 1920s through the mid 80's with few variations. They're popular with the randonneur crowd as well as roadies and even pista riders. In this half inch threaded spindle format, they were used often on Schwinn lightweight road/racing bikes as well as BMX. They have a very wide platform which makes them quite comfortable.
